Transaction f6ca7927176398d46eba183fc421429c491d763a13a0e35fd54a6a69bb7a46db

1 Input
2 Outputs
  • f6ca7927176398d46eba183fc421429c491d763a13a0e35fd54a6a69bb7a46db:0
  • value  70283
    address  17wSyLYAPEfTg5iq3jeYK6z8zihAS6xeF9
  • f6ca7927176398d46eba183fc421429c491d763a13a0e35fd54a6a69bb7a46db:1
  • value  73676
    address  13fNVotSPXjXMP7c34SekkRt8YpK28SREF